It shall establish a procedure for establishing citizen or technical advisory <br />committees and to provide other means of public participation. <br />Subdivision 17. Where the Commission is authorized or requested to review and make <br />' recommendations on; any matter, the Commission shall act on such matter within sixty (60) days of <br />receipt of the matte}' referred. Failure of the Commission to act within sixty (60) days shall <br />constitute approval Of the matter referred, unless the Commission requests and receives from the <br />' referring unit of government an extension of time to act on the matter referred. Where the <br />Commission makes recommendation of any matter to a party, the governing body of a party not <br />' acting in accordance with such recommendation shall submit a written statement of its reasons for <br />doing otherwise to the Commission within ten (10) days of its decision to act contrary to the <br />' Commission's recof mendation. The Commission shall review the written statement and if <br />determined insufficient by the Commission, request written clarification within an additional ten <br />(10) days. <br />METHOD OF PROCEEDING <br />VII. <br />Subdivision. The procedures to be followed by the Board in carrying out the powers and <br />duties set forth in Article VI, Subdivisions 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, and 10, shall be as set forth in this article. <br />Subdivision The Board has previously prepared the over all plan as required in Article <br />VI, Subdivision 5. This plan shall be updated as required by state law. The Board shall proceed <br />to implement said pl�i, and this implementation may be ordered by stages. <br />Subdivision. No project which will channel or divert additional waters to subdistrict and <br />subtrunks which crops municipal boundaries shall be commenced by any member governmental <br />unit prior to approval of the Board of the design of an adequate outlet or of adequate storage <br />facilities. <br />Subdivision 4. All construction, reconstruction, extension or maintenance of outlets for the <br />various subdistrict Od subtrunks, including outlets, lift stations, dams, reservoirs, or other <br />appurtenances of a � surface water or storm sewer system which involve construction by or <br />assessment against any member governmental unit or against privately or publicly owned land <br />within the watershed shall follow the statutory procedures outlined in Chapter 429 of the <br />Minnesota Statutes eX cept as herein modified. <br />The Board shill secure from its engineers or some other competent persona report advising <br />it in a preliminary way as to whether the proposed improvement is feasible and as to whether it <br />shall best be made ai proposed or in connection with some other improvement and the estimated <br />cost of the improvement as recommended and the proposed allocation of costs between members. <br />The Commission shall have authority to separate the watershed into subtrunks or <br />ac03 <br />
